EP1M350F780C6N Attributes
Type | Description | Select |
---|---|---|
Pbfree Code | Yes | |
Rohs Code | Yes | |
Part Life Cycle Code | Transferred | |
Supply Voltage-Nom | 1.8 V | |
Number of I/O Lines | 486 | |
Programmable Logic Type | LOADABLE PLD | |
Temperature Grade | OTHER | |
Package Shape | SQUARE | |
Technology | CMOS | |
Organization | 0 DEDICATED INPUTS, 486 I/O | |
Output Function | MIXED | |
Supply Voltage-Max | 1.89 V | |
Supply Voltage-Min | 1.71 V | |
JESD-30 Code | S-PBGA-B780 | |
Qualification Status | Not Qualified | |
JESD-609 Code | e1 | |
Operating Temperature-Max | 85 °C | |
Peak Reflow Temperature (Cel) | 245 | |
Time@Peak Reflow Temperature-Max (s) | 40 | |
Number of Terminals | 780 | |
Package Body Material | PLASTIC/EPOXY | |
Package Code | BGA | |
Package Shape | SQUARE | |
Package Style | GRID ARRAY | |
Surface Mount | YES | |
Terminal Finish | Tin/Silver/Copper (Sn/Ag/Cu) | |
Terminal Form | BALL | |
Terminal Pitch | 1 mm | |
Terminal Position | BOTTOM | |
Width | 29 mm | |
Length | 29 mm | |
Seated Height-Max | 3.5 mm | |
Ihs Manufacturer | ALTERA CORP | |
Package Description | BGA, | |
Reach Compliance Code | compliant | |
ECCN Code | 3A991.D | |
HTS Code | 8542.39.00.01 | |
Part Package Code | BGA | |
Pin Count | 780 |
